Are You Ready To Experience America's Premier Sports Museum And Showplace? Experience Over 83,000 Square-feet Of Exhibits That Celebrate Pro Football's History, The Legends That Have Played The Game, And The Stars And Record-breaking Moments Of Today's NFL. Recent Renovations Have Resulted In Three New Galleries. The Latest Technologies In Light, Sound, And Video Bring The Hall's Most Prized Artifacts To Life In The Moments, Memories & Mementos Gallery. The Pro Football Today Gallery Integrates High-impact Video And Supergraphics To Celebrate The Stars Of Today As They Rewrite The NFL Record Book. The Newest Gallery, The Lamar Hunt Super Bowl Gallery, Opened In August 2009. Dynamic Displays And Exiting Interactive Video Kiosks Highlight Every Super Bowl. See A Replica Of Each Super Bowl Ring And Have A Chance To Design Your Own. Plus, Experience The Sense Of Awe And Excitement That Is The Super Bowl As The Full Force Of The Most Recent Game Is Presented In The Super Bowl Theater. This $2.4 Million Modernization Project, Coupled With Major Renovations Completed In 2008 And 2003 Provides The Museum With A Dramatic New Look To More Than Two-thirds Of The Hall Of Fame's Exhibition Space. In The Breathtaking Hall Of Fame Gallery Each Hall Of Fame Member Is Honored With His Sculpted Bronze Likeness And Touchscreen Technology Brings To Life Each Member Through Exiting Film Footage, Photos, And More. Plus, Get Hands-on In The Interactive Gallery With A Quarterback Challenge Passing Cage, Trivia Games, And Madden On XBox 360.Before Exiting Don't Miss The 4,000 Sq. Ft. Museum Store With Merchandise From All 32 NFL Teams Plus Hall Of Fame Collectibles.
